#e4ccba color RGB value is (228,204,186). #e4ccba color name is Custom Color color.

#e4ccba hex color red value is 228, green value is 204 and the blue value of its RGB is 186. Cylindrical-coordinate representations (also known as HSL) of color #e4ccba hue: 0.07, saturation: 0.44 and the lightness value of e4ccba is 0.81.

The process color (four color CMYK) of #e4ccba color hex is 0.00, 0.11, 0.18, 0.11. Web safe color of #e4ccba is #cccccc. Color #e4ccba contains mainly ORANGE color.

About #E4CCBA Custom Color

#E4CCBA (Custom Color) is a orange-based color with RGB values of 228, 204, 186. This color belongs to the orange color family and can be used in various design applications including web design, graphic design, interior design, and branding projects.

When working with #e4ccba, designers often pair it with complementary colors to create visual contrast, or use analogous colors for a more harmonious palette. The shades (darker versions) and tints (lighter versions) shown above provide a monochromatic color scheme that works well for creating depth and hierarchy in designs.

For web development, #e4ccba can be implemented using various CSS color formats including hexadecimal (#e4ccba), RGB (rgb(228, 204, 186)), HSL (hsl(26, 44%, 81%)), or CMYK for print projects. The web-safe equivalent of this color is #cccccc, which ensures consistent display across older browsers and devices.
